Helaas is het meeste op de pagina [Wayback/Archive] Hoe kun je gratis belasting-aangifteprogramma in Excel downloaden? | GratisSoftware.nl automatisch gegenereerd.
Het belangrijkste stukje is de download link die in een aantal stappen naar de echte download gat: WeTransfer, helaas geen KPN File Transfer of een andere die qua privacy minder omstreden is, zie mijn eerdere blog-post Bye bye WeTransfer, hello Wormhole – Simple, private file sharing.
De quick-link is een nummertje hoger dan die van vorig jaar in Belastingaangifte 2024 met Excel gratis downloaden | Computer Idee.
Let op: het werkt eigenlijk alleen goed in Microsoft Excel op Windows. Dus de gegenereerde content over andere omgevingen mag je geloven, maar dan zit je zelf ook op de blaren.

Quintessence shows you the top links that the people that you follow on Mastodon tooted or boosted in the last hours and the most notable toots that appeared in your timeline.
In order to work it just needs read permissions for your account.
You can allow this by specifying your instance in the text box below and clicking “Authorize”.
Quintessence is a static site, all its code runs on the device that you are using to read these lines. No data leaves your browser nor is being shared with anyone.
[Wayback/Archive] https://quintsns.pianeta.uno/ is on my list of tools to try and make Mastodon more manageable for me.
